Paraglenea atropurpurea

Paraglenea atropurpurea is the scientific name of a group of Lamiinae -also called lamiines or flat-faced longhorned beetles-


Paraglenea atropurpurea Gressitt, 1951

J.L. Gressitt is the author of the original taxon.

The type specimen used for original description is cited from Fujian.

Paraglenea atropurpurea Gressitt, 1951 is the full name of the group-species in the taxonomic classification system.

The species is combined with the Paraglenea genus ranked in the Saperdini tribe of Lamiinae.
